Cornerstone Defense LLC is hiring a Software Engineer 2 (UI/UX Front-End) in Annapolis Junction, MD to design and maintain modern front-end interfaces for mission applications. You will implement interactive UI components, optimize performance, and work with backend teams to deliver secure, accessible solutions.
The role requires TS/SCI with Poly clearance, a strong background in JavaScript/React and data visualization tools, and a collaborative, Agile environment.
Location: Annapolis Junction, MD
Compensation Range: $190 -$210K

The Software Engineer 2 will design, develop, and maintain modern front-end user interfaces for mission applications, creating responsive, intuitive UI/UX components that visualize data, support interactive workflows, and integrate cleanly with backend services. Responsibilities include implementing new front-end features, optimizing UI performance, resolving user-facing defects, conducting component-level testing, contributing to Agile design discussions, and ensuring UI solutions meet mission security, accessibility, and usability standards. The engineer will collaborate with backend developers and mission users to translate requirements into scalable UI components, apply approved design methodologies, integrate COTS/GOTS solutions when appropriate, and support documentation and test procedure development.
